About the Role

All American Rescue & Safety Solutions, is hiring a Health & Safety Specialist (HSS) to support active construction and industrial sites across CT, NY, MA, and RI. This is a part-time, in-person consulting role with a focus on OSHA compliance, job site inspections, safety documentation, and contractor oversight. Projects are long-term (1–2 years), with potential for extension. You'll help maintain a safe work environment through hands-on safety management and field support.

Key Responsibilities

  • Enforce client-specific Health & Safety Plans on construction and industrial job sites

  • Conduct daily site safety walkthroughs and morning briefings with subcontractors

  • Perform site inspections and track weekly safety reports and trends

  • Assist with orientation, toolbox talks, and regulatory training sessions

  • Support development of site-specific documentation: LOTO, confined space, fall protection, etc.

  • Maintain accurate safety records including incident reports, permits, and JHAs

  • Participate in and support safety audits, hazard assessments, and program evaluations

  • Provide feedback on safety and environmental concerns to site management

  • Stay up to date with OSHA standards and complete ongoing safety development as needed
